ARTIFACT: This is a squadron patch for the United States 569th Bomb Squadron, 390th Bomb Group, 8th Air Force, which participated in Big Week, D-Day, and the Battle of the Bulge. The patch was originally worn by Tsgt. "Red" Caspar of the B-17 unit, who flew 17 missions over Germany. The patch shows a bear throwing a missile form a cloud.

VINTAGE: Circa World War II.

SIZE: Approximately 6-1/8" in height 5-1/8" in width.

MATERIALS / CONSTRUCTION: Painted leather, felt, paper backing.

ATTACHMENT: N/A.

MARKINGS: Typewritten label explaining provenance.

ITEM NOTES: This is from a United States Air Force collection which we will be listing more of over the next few months. VBEJX08 LFJJX2/11

CONDITION: 7- (Very Fine-): The patch shows some moderate wear and areas of light discoloration; backing has partially come off in spots.
